Asphalt Repairs to Close Lane on N. Eastman Road
Northbound lane to be shut down for two days as crews fix damaged pavement
Published on Feb. 11,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
One northbound lane of North Eastman Road in Kingsport, Tennessee will be closed on Thursday and Friday as crews repair asphalt damage in the area. The right northbound lane will be shut down from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m. on February 12 and 13 between Spring Street and Ryder Drive while contractors mill and repave the roadway.

The details
Contractors will be working to address damaged asphalt in the affected northbound lane of N. Eastman Road. They will mill and repave the roadway during the closure to fix the issues.
- The lane closure will be in effect on Thursday, February 12, 2026 from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.
- The lane closure will continue on Friday, February 13, 2026 from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.
